Special teams player of the week vs. Vikings '09

On Tuesday night, members of Cheesehead Nation voted for A.J. Hawk as the special teams player of the week against the Vikings. He became the seventh separate player to win the award since the season began. Hawk was singled out among these candidates and their credentials:

  • A.J. Hawk: Forced the fumble on kickoff in which the Packers were able to turn into a touchdown and get momentum back on their side early in the second half.
  • Nick Collins: Recovered Hawk's fumble immediately following a Packers field goal to open up the scoring in the second half of the game.
  • Brett Goode: Flawless snapping performance and one tackle for a punt coverage unit that held the Vikings to 7.4 yards per punt return.
  • Derrick Martin: Led the Packers in special teams tackles with two.

The Cheesehead Nation special teams players of the week:

Week 1 - Brett Swain

Week 2 - Tramon Williams

Week 3 - Johnny Jolly

Week 4 - Korey Hall

Week 5 - Mason Crosby

Week 6 - Spencer Havner

Week 7 - A.J. Hawk
